Repairing misted windows can be costly, but they can often be repaired without replacing the entire window. This is because the issue usually occurs because the seals between the glass have been broken down. The primary reason is that the rubber seals that prevent water from entering the space between the panes that acts as an insulation become brittle with time. This can be a result of age or it can be exacerbated by the fact that the packaging that holds the glass sheets together becomes compacted over time.

There are several methods to solve the issue however, the most common is to drill a small opening into the glass's interior. This allows for the desiccant, which absorbs moisture, to be put in. This can help clean your windows fast, but it's not a permanent solution, and the problem will often return. It is recommended to hire an expert to complete the job and always ask for a guarantee.
